There is no active pricing or day-on-market data surfacing for Cypress Club in the current MLS snapshot, which itself tells you something: this is a smaller or lower-turnover pocket of Naples rather than a high-volume resale community. When a community shows this thin on live inventory, comparables have to be pulled manually from closed sales rather than pulled from a dashboard, and that changes how a buyer or seller should approach pricing a home here.

For a seller, thin inventory can work in your favor if you price off real closed comps rather than guessing. For a buyer, it means you should not expect to shop this community casually online; you will likely need a broker to track down what has actually traded and what is coming before it hits public portals.

What the data gap tells you

Current MLS listings for Cypress Club do not identify specific community amenities. That does not necessarily mean the community lacks them — it more often means no active listing description has spelled them out, or turnover has been too low to generate fresh copy. Either way, it is not something to assume one way or the other from the feed alone.

The practical implication is due diligence shifts earlier in the process. Before writing an offer, a buyer here should pull the HOA or condo documents directly rather than relying on a listing sheet, and a seller should make sure their listing spells out amenities clearly since the market data will not do it for them.
